Starburst: 10 Lines and Expanding Wilds Both Ways
Starburst by NetEnt defines the low volatility category with a fixed 10 paylines and an RTP of 96.09%. The game features expanding wilds that trigger respins, keeping the action continuous on its classic 5x3 grid. This configuration results in a modest max win cap of x500, prioritizing frequent small payouts over massive jackpots.
The 'both ways' winning mechanism doubles the standard payline functionality, increasing hit frequency significantly compared to traditional setups. 100 Free Spins: Expected Value at 96 Percent RTP
One hundred free spins on a slot with a 96.00 % RTP yield an expected value of €96 if the average bet is €1 per spin. This calculation assumes uniform distribution across all possible outcomes, ignoring the impact of volatility on short-term results. Players should note that actual returns will fluctuate significantly due to the random nature of each individual spin event.
